> As far as I know body content rewriting it's not possible with
> nginx, I may be wrong, i'm a newbie with nginx. What nginx supports
> is URL rewriting through HttpRewrite module and this has nothing to
> do with returned body content rewriting.

It can: http://wiki.nginx.org/HttpSubModule

And there's a third party module that does more elaborate replacements:

http://wiki.nginx.org/HttpSubModule

Of course nginx must "own" those locations where content rewriting is
to be done.
